Установите свойство parseFunction для вашего dateField.
<mx:DateField id="startDateField" formatString="MM-YYYY" parseFunction="{null}" />
Я думаю, что formatString не работает со значением selectedDate в dateField.
Проверьте здесь длягораздо более глубокое объяснение.